Training through a home health agency is the most common way to receive free home health aide training in Brooklyn New York. There are several home health agencies in New York that offer HHA classes for free.
When attending free home health aide training in Brooklyn, the instructors make sure that the graduates are capable of providing the care of their clients in a safe and dignified way.
In order to work as a HHA in Brooklyn, individuals must finish complete the certification exam and pass.
Student who want to train in Brooklyn you must meet the basic requirements for any HHA course such as
- Enrollee must be at least 18 or older
- Must not have any felony convictions
- Enrollees are mandated to pass a drug test
- Must be able to read, write, and speak on a 6th-grade level of higher
- Students must be Able to lift at least 40-50 pounds
You will need to contact the educational training providers that your are interested in taking the classes at to get more details about class schedules, and program requirements.
